通过运行以下Java示例代码来检查OpenCV是否安装成功: importorg.opencv.core.Core;importorg.opencv.core.Mat;publicclassMain{static{System.loadLibrary(Core.NATIVE_LIBRARY_NAME);}publicstaticvoidmain(String[]args){Matimage=newMat();System.out.println("OpenCV installed successfully: "+(image.empty()?"No":...
(1)JAVA_HOME为linux下配置的环境变量,也就是JDK的位置,如果没有配置,可写绝对路径,即: g++ -fPIC -I /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.181-3.b13.el7_5.x86_64/include -I /usr/lib/jvm/java-1.8.0-openjdk-1.8.0.181-3.b13.el7_5.x86_64/include/linux -shared -o HelloWorldImpi.c...
Java的配置很简单,首先是安装并配置JDK,尤其是是配置JAVA_HOME,如: 代码语言:txt AI代码解释 # Java11 JAVA_HOME="$HOME/myEnvironment/ZuluJDK11" CLASSPATH=$JAVA_HOME/lib/ PATH=$PATH:$JAVA_HOME/bin/ export PATH JAVA_HOME CLASSSPATH 我配置的JDK 如果你不知道怎么在Linux和macOS上配置JDK,可以参考我...
1.安装编译环境 gcc yum -y install gcc gcc-c++ openssl openssl-devel tar 2.准备安装cmake 以下安装需要的模块 yum install -y libxml2 libxml2-devel bzip2 bzip2-devel libcurl libcurl-devel libjpeg libjpeg-devel zstd libzstd-devel curl libcurl-devel libpng libpng-devel 3.下载CMake3.23.0 源代码(...
-- Java wrappers: YES -- Java tests: NO ... ant :为空或NO,则说明没有安装ant,使用yum进行安装 Java wrappers :为NO,则说明JAVA_HOME没有设置,需进行JAVA_HOME的配置 Linux 编译java环境的opencv_java410.so 1. 下载源码 2. 安装 3. 可能存在的问题: ...
上图输出,明确说明编译不包含java。那么是什么原因呢?因为不符合条件。底部有提示: -- Java: export all functions -- ant: NO -- JNI: /home/quantum6/tio-software/jdk1.8.0_241/include /home/quantum6/tio-software/jdk1.8.0_241/include/linux /home/quantum6/tio-software/jdk1.8.0_241/include -...
在生成OpenCV的Makefile之前,cmake工具会检查当前系统中是否已经配置好了Java环境,以决定是否会生成Java开发相应的包。因此,我们首先要确认当前系统已经配置好了Java的开发环境,这一部分内容不属于本文的重点,请参看其他文章。 2. 安装编译依赖包 在Linux下编译OpenCV需要依赖很多软件包,这些包对于以后进行计算机视觉应用...
1、opencv的.so包准备 2、/usr/lib 放入到该环境目录 注意:可能版本的opencv的jar包中的arm v8 目录没有.so的包
Linux系统上使用OpenCV(Open Source Computer Vision Library)进行图像处理和计算机视觉任务,可以通过以下步骤进行安装和配置: 基础概念 OpenCV是一个开源的跨平台计算机视觉库,它包含了大量的图像处理和计算机视觉算法。OpenCV支持多种编程语言,如C++、Python、Java等,并且可以在Windows、Linux、macOS等多种操作系统上运行。
简介:全网首发:Java在LINUX上系统上加载OpenCV so库的范例代码 前面有一个博文: OpenCV最简JAVA版范例_柳鲲鹏的博客-CSDN博客_java opencv示例 这个范例不一定能跑起来。原因就是依赖库加载的问题。如果libopencv_java.so: 包含其他所有的so功能,上述博文就是对的。